Output 32af1ca099c40bd07fd36a5749163a768e9b8d85886005a8f881c1567d96471b:7

value
2999707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 142013239cc6842358e4d95606d2851789dff27c OP_EQUAL
address
33XRrySUV1qN5DedJ53MrjC8K6S9caKNPt
transaction
32af1ca099c40bd07fd36a5749163a768e9b8d85886005a8f881c1567d96471b
confirmations
174379
spent
true